Every once and awhile I get this fear that the way staff sends e-mails to members doesn't work. I rely heavily on this in responding to things received through Contact Us and the staff as a whole uses this as a way to contact members who have disabled PMs and E-mail through the site or who have been given vacations from here (either temporary or permanant).

So I test it. Today I sent myself (to different addresses, including one I'm registered at CF with, a hotmail account, a yahoo account, and my official work address) e-mails. And indeed the system is working.

However....

In order for this service to work...members need to be aware of two things.

1) The address your account is registered with needs to be accurate. If you signed up with AOL a year ago and now use MSN, you need to update your e-mail address (unless your AOL address is still valid).

2) Spam filters. The messages sent by staff actually say "No-Response" (or something like that). This, with many mail filters, gets translated as "spam" and is either automatically deleted or sent to a spam folder that many people don't peek in before they empty. I know AOL (the company itself) has caused many problems for CF members for automatically bouncing anything that came from CF as spam. You will need to allow e-mail from christianforums.info (where the e-mails come from) to go through.
